A flask containing air (open to atmosphere) is heated from 300 K to 500 K. the percentage of air escaped to the atmosphere is nearly

A

16.6

B

40

C

66

D

20

Answer

66

Explanation

Solution

V1T1=V2T2\frac { V _ { 1 } } { T _ { 1 } } = \frac { V _ { 2 } } { T _ { 2 } } i.e. V1300=V2500\frac { V _ { 1 } } { 300 } = \frac { V _ { 2 } } { 500 } ; V2=53V=1.66 VV _ { 2 } = \frac { 5 } { 3 } V = 1.66 \mathrm {~V}

Volume escaped =1.66VV=0.66V=66%= 1.66 V - V = 0.66 V = 66 \% of V
